Admissions for Reception 2026-2027

If your child was born between 1st September 2021 and 31st August 2022, and you wish to apply for a place here at Oakfield Primary Academy, please see below the following key dates:-

Reception 2026-27 Intake: Key Dates
Friday 7th November 2025Online application process opens.All parents should go to www.kent.gov.uk/primaryadmissions to register and apply.  If you are unable to register online, please contact kentonlineadmissions@kent.gov.uk who will be able to assist you with an alternative method of applying.
Thursday 15thJanuary 2026Online application process closes for the main round at midnight.Any amendments after this date must be emailed to kentonlineadmissions@kent.gov.uk
Thursday 16th April 2026National Offer DayOffers of school places sent to parents via email after 4pm.
By Thursday 30th April 2026Deadline for parents to contact school to accept/refuse the place that has been offered.  Parents should also fill out the waiting list form from the link in the offer email to be added to the waiting list of schools named on the original application.
By Monday 18th May 2026Appeals need to be lodged by this date to be heard before September.Appeals information can be found at www.kent.gov.uk/schoolappeals . You can only appeal for schools that were named on your original application.
Thursday 21st May 2026Offer day for the second round of applications (known as reallocation). After this date waiting lists will be maintained by the schools and they will send out offers for any places that may become available. Parents that have received an offer of a school place from KCC can approach schools directly for alternative places.
June to July 2026Admissions appeals held.
September 2026Pupils start school.

In Year Admissions

If you would like to apply for a place at Oakfield Primary Academy outside of the normal admissions round, you will need to complete an In-Year Admission Form and return it to the Main Office. You must also provide supporting evidence to show that you are living at the address from which the application is being made, details are as follows:-

  • Your child’s full birth certificate and valid passport;
  • 2025-2026 Council Tax Statement OR signed tenancy agreement;
  • ONE of the following documents:a)
    • Driver’s licence;
    • Schedule of motor insurance;
    • Utility bill such as gas/electricity/water/telephone/broadband;
    • Payslip.
  • Any ONE of the following to show your child is also living at this address at the same time:
    • Child or Working Tax Credit/Child Benefit/JSA/Disability Benefit/Universal Credit Letter;
    • savings account statement;
    • NHS medical card;
    • NHS immunisation letter;
    • hospital appointment letter;
    • GP registration letter;
    • Pre-school/nursery invoice (for Reception children only).

Oversubscription Criteria

If there are no places available at the time of your application, your child will be placed on the waiting list.  Applicants are prioritised in accordance with our over-subscription criteria:-

  1. Looked After Children and previously Looked After Children
  2. Health, Social and Special Access Reasons
  3. Current Family Association
  4. Children of Staff
  5. Nearness of children’s homes to school

Appeals

If your child is due to start Primary school in September 2026, you can appeal if you are refused a place at one of your preferred schools on National Offer Day (Thursday, 16th April 2026). You need to submit your appeal before Monday 20th May 2026 for it to be considered by Monday 20th July 2026. Any appeals received after this time will be heard within 40 school days from the deadline, or where reasonably possible in line with updated guidance from the Department for Education.

For late applications, appeals should be heard within 40 school days from the deadline for lodging appeals where possible, or within 30 school days of the appeal being lodged where reasonably possible in line with updated guidance from the Department for Education.
